#1c2bb8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1c2bb8 is composed of 11% red, 16.9%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.8% cyan, 76.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 234.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 41.6%. #1c2bb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#3856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1c2bb8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1c2bb8 has RGB values of R:28, G:43,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 1846200.

Hex triplet 1c2bb8 #1c2bb8
RGB Decimal 28, 43, 184 rgb(28,43,184)
RGB Percent 11, 16.9, 72.2 rgb(11%,16.9%,72.2%)
CMYK 85, 77, 0, 28
HSL 234.2°, 73.6, 41.6 hsl(234.2,73.6%,41.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 234.2°, 84.8, 72.2
Web Safe 3333cc #3333cc
CIE-LAB 27.939, 46.595, -74.17
XYZ 9.993, 5.435, 45.867
xyY 0.163, 0.089, 5.435
CIE-LCH 27.939, 87.591, 302.138
CIE-LUV 27.939, -8.492, -92.564
Hunter-Lab 23.312, 35.717, -100.335
Binary 00011100, 00101011, 10111000

Shades and Tints of #1c2bb8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030e is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#1c2bb8 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#373737 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#323551 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#00498f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#004d7b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#005357 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#0a3e9d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#0a4191 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#0a447a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
